Lee Hunter's Laguna Adventure is a curious little gem from 1989, blending surf culture with some rather bold escapades. The film captures that laid-back, sun-soaked vibe of summer in a way that's both nostalgic and a bit cheeky. Lee's character, a surfer bro with an unfiltered charm, brings a certain rawness to his recounting of wild experiences—there's a blend of humor and audacity that's hard to ignore. The pacing feels relaxed, mirroring the beach lifestyle, and while the themes may tread familiar ground, they do so with a playful boldness. It's definitely not your typical surf movie, and that distinctiveness gives it a unique spot in the collector's circle.
This film has had a somewhat limited release history, primarily circulating in niche markets and fan communities, which adds to its allure for collectors. There aren't many official formats available, making physical copies a bit of a treasure for those in the know. While it may not attract a mainstream audience, its unique angle and unabashed content give it a distinct place in the realm of underground surf cinema.
